1076810 | GERMAN STATES. Brunswick-Luneburg-Celle. Christian Ludwig. 1664 LW (Lippold Weber, mintmaster) AR 2 Thaler. PCGS AU53. Clausthal. 64mm. 57.65gm. Horse leaping left above mining scene
/ SINCERE ET CONSTANTER ANNO * (Z) 1664. Intertwined crowned CL monogram in laurel wreath surrounded by 14 crowned coats of arms; value stamp below. KM 252.5; Dav.-189; Duve - (to 12A II); Kluge 14.2; Müseler 10.4.1/68; Welter 1497.
Reverse stamped with a "Z" (2) to left of mintmaster's initials. Struck in celebration of the lodes and production at the Harz mines, where a significant amount of silver for circulating coinage originated.
